Jung So-yun

Jung So-yun’s textile works take on organic forms that reflect her personal experiences and emotions. She plays with transparency and opacity, density and lightness—qualities she builds through a delicate process of transformation using both handwork and sewing machine. Her creative energy is deeply rooted in a sense of emptiness and longing for her father, who passed away during her adolescence. Her method—layering fine threads over time—mirrors the quiet, poetic life she leads in a remote village in South Korea.
